What do we do?

We cycle every Wednesday evening throughout the year which includes a stop to socialise at a local hostelry.

Longer rides take place on Sundays – usually fortnightly throughout summer and vary in length with a café pause for lunch.

The Club also cycle further away with cycling weekends and an annual week's cycling holiday. Past locations have included Horncastle, Harrogate, Helmsley, Norwich, Tadcaster & Lincoln. We take advantage of being close to the ferry terminal at Hull to travel to Holland & Belgium. Longer holidays have included Norfolk, Peak District & Shropshire, in recent years we have visited Normandy, Leiden, Friesland, Dresden & Utrecht.

Back up support is provided by a Sight Support minibus for Wednesday rides and some Sundays, this enables supporters who are unable to ride to join us for the social element & those improving fitness to cycle part of a ride.

Near to the end of the year we have our Annual Christmas Dinner where the whole Club including family and friends can get together through the festive period. We celebrate the year we have had including memories of the rides we have been on. (However challenging they may have been!)

To have some friendly competition between members we have our award night which is hosted once a year. This is where we can hand out awards for those who deserve them. This can include Front Rider of the year, Back Rider of the year and many more. These are voted by the members themselves at the Annual General Meeting. 

At the Annual General Meeting, we discuss information about the club like the accounts, voting in officers and go over the meeting notes of the previous meeting to make sure that nothing has been missed. We also discuss future plans like Holidays and major events that we can take part in. It is also a time for members to discuss any queries they may have.
